Hyprland/src/render/pass
Tom Englund bb958a9e13 pass: overload TexPass constructor
overload it with a rvalue to allow us to move the data directly avoiding
an extra copy. because SRenderData is not trivially copyable.
2025-07-07 18:09:34 +02:00
..
BorderPassEl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
BorderPass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
ClearPassEl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
ClearPass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
FramebufferEl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
FramebufferEl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
Pass.cpp refactor: use std::ranges whenever possible (#10584) 2025-05-30 14:25:59 +01:00
Pass.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
PassElement.cpp pass: mark crucial elements as undiscardable 2025-01-01 22:55:21 +01:00
PassElement.hpp pass/rect: fix bounding / opaque regions 2025-01-29 10:42:46 +00:00
PreBlurElement.cpp pass: mark crucial elements as undiscardable 2025-01-01 22:55:21 +01:00
PreBlurElement.hpp pass: mark crucial elements as undiscardable 2025-01-01 22:55:21 +01:00
RectPassEl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
RectPass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
RendererHintsPassEl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
RendererHintsPass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
ShadowPassElement.cp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
ShadowPass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
SurfacePassElement.cpp opengl: use a stack for storing monitor transform enabled 2025-06-15 12:11:28 +02:00
SurfacePassEl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00
TexPassElement.cpp pass: overload TexPass constructor 2025-07-07 18:09:34 +02:00
TexPassElement.hpp pass: overload TexPass constructor 2025-07-07 18:09:34 +02:00
TextureMatteElement.cpp opengl: use a stack for storing monitor transform enabled 2025-06-15 12:11:28 +02:00
TextureMatteElement.hpp render: refactor class member vars (#10292) 2025-05-05 23:44:49 +02:00